[
https://issues.apache.org/jira/browse/DERBY-4674?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el
]
Rick Hillegas updated DERBY-4674:
---------------------------------
Attachment: derby-4674-02-aa-noXML.diff
Thanks for getting this test fixed on 1.4, Knut. I am committing a further
improvement: derby-4674-02-aa-noXML.diff. This patch re-enables
BooleanValuesTest on jdk 1.4. Now the test avoids the XML datatype if it is not
supported by the test configuration.
Committed at subversion revision 947656.
Touches the following files:
M
java/testing/org/apache/derbyTesting/functionTests/tests/lang/BooleanValuesTest.java
> BooleanValuesTest fails if Xalan is not available
> -------------------------------------------------
>
> Key: DERBY-4674
> URL: https://issues.apache.org/jira/browse/DERBY-4674
> Project: Derby
> Issue Type: Bug
> Components: Test
> Affects Versions: 10.7.0.0
> Reporter: Knut Anders Hatlen
> Assignee: Knut Anders Hatlen
> Fix For: 10.7.0.0
>
> Attachments: check-xalan.diff, derby-4674-02-aa-noXML.diff
>
>
> If Xalan is not available, BooleanValuesTest fails. See for example this
> error log from the nightly testing:
> http://dbtg.foundry.sun.com/derby/test/Daily/jvm1.4/testing/Limited/testSummary-947309.html
> The error above is actually caused by the Xalan version bundled with J2SE
> 1.4.2 being too old for Derby, not that it's missing. Here's what the error
> looks like on Java SE 6 without xalan.jar in the classpath:
> 1)
> test_01_datatypeCount(org.apache.derbyTesting.functionTests.tests.lang.BooleanValuesTest)java.sql.SQLException:
> Failed to locate 'Xalan' API or implementation classes. XML operations are
> not permitted unless these classes are in your classpath.
--
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.